Plastic vs Thermoplastic: Know What You're Actually Buying

The first thing I check on an order is not the thickness. It's the material naming. Plastic is a broad category; thermoplastic is the more useful spec for sheet products. Under ASTM D883, a thermoplastic is a plastic that can be repeatedly softened by heating and hardened by cooling. That's what makes PVC, PET, PS, ABS, PP, acrylic, and polycarbonate formable, weldable, and, importantly, recyclable. If someone tells you that plastic is plastic, they haven't spent years watching the differences show up in heat and UV.

The comparison that matters when you're choosing a sheet:

  • Thermoplastics like polycarbonate and PET stand up to outdoor exposure better than PS or ABS in many roofing and sign applications.
  • Thermoplastics soften with heat, so a polycarbonate roof sheet can be cold-bent or thermoformed; a thermoset would crack or burn instead.
  • Thermoplastics can be recycled at the end of life. That's increasingly important in building material specs.

Polycarbonate Roof Ordering Checklist

If you're buying sheets for a polycarbonate roof, don't trust the sales sheet. Trust the physical batch. Here's what I recommend in order.

  1. Confirm the UV protection layer. A polycarbonate roof needs a co-extruded UV-absorbing layer on the sun-exposed side. A sprayed-on coating can wear off. If the supplier can't tell you which side faces outward on every panel, that's a problem.
  2. Measure the thickness yourself. In Q1 2024 I rejected a batch because the spec was 6.0 mm and the delivered sheets were 5.7 to 5.9 mm. The vendor said that was within industry tolerance. It wasn't our acceptance standard. The batch was redone at their cost, and now our contracts include thickness measurement as a pass/fail item.
  3. Check the bend radius. Polycarbonate panels are often curved over a roof frame. The minimum cold-bend radius depends on the sheet thickness and the grade of the polycarbonate. Ask for the supplier's published radius data before you design the frame.
  4. Plan for thermal expansion. This is the step most people ignore. Polycarbonate expands roughly 2 mm per meter for a 30°C temperature change, depending on the sheet color and formulation. If you fix the sheet tightly with no expansion gap, it will try to find that space by bowing or cracking. I've seen a beautiful roof panel installation ruined by zero clearance.
  5. Ask for a small sample. Even a 300 mm × 300 mm piece tells you a lot about the protective film, the surface gloss, and how the sheet cuts. The sample should come from the same batch as the production order.

Two Accessories I Don't Let Contractors Skip

Installation details decide whether a polycarbonate roof keeps performing. Two products show up in almost every good installation I've reviewed.

3M silicone tape for sealing details

3M silicone tape is a self-fusing tape that wraps around a substrate and bonds to itself to form a water-resistant, high-temperature barrier. It's not meant to hold the panel up; it's meant to keep water and dirt out of the seam. I use it around penetrations, screwed joints, and places where dissimilar materials meet. The silicone formulation is especially useful on roof applications because it won't simply bake and peel the way ordinary waterproof tape does.

One warning: silicone tape needs tension when you wrap it. If you lay it on flat and expect it to seal, it won't. I've watched crews do this, and they normally find out on the first rain.

3M PE foam tape and foam sheets for cushioning

3M PE foam is closed-cell polyethylene foam, usually supplied as double-sided tape or as a thin foam sheet with a pressure-sensitive adhesive. For a polycarbonate roof, it solves a specific problem: vibration between the plastic sheet and the metal frame. Polycarbonate moves with temperature. If it sits directly against a sharp purlin edge, the movement scores the sheet. That score becomes a stress crack later. A strip of 3M PE foam tape absorbs vibration and keeps the edges clean.

I remember a repair job where a contractor skipped the foam tape to save about $50. The sheets rattled against the purlins over one winter, and the corners chipped. Replacement material plus labor cost roughly $800. Penny-wise, pound-foolish.

How to Use a Plastic Cleaner Without Damaging the Sheet

Now for the step most order specs write as an afterthought: cleaning. A plastic cleaner isn't a luxury; it's a performance decision. For polycarbonate, the wrong cleaner can cause fine surface cracks known as crazing. Those cracks spread after rain, ice, and sun.

  1. Match the cleaner to the plastic. Use a dedicated plastic cleaner or a pH-neutral soap solution for polycarbonate and acrylic. Avoid ammonia, alcohol, acetone, and harsh solvent blends. Even a general multi-surface spray can contain solvents that attack polycarbonate.
  2. Check the label for pH value. If the manufacturer doesn't state pH, don't use it on a polycarbonate roof without testing first.
  3. Choose the right cloth. A soft microfiber cloth is better than a paper towel or a brush. The real enemy is trapped dirt, not the liquid.
  4. Spot-test before full cleaning. In a Q3 2024 test, I cleaned 20 polycarbonate samples with common household products. The ammonia-based general cleaner caused visible fogging on the polycarbonate immediately. The dedicated plastic cleaner and a mild soap solution left the surface clear.
  5. Clean before installation, not after. If you clean after the edge sealants are in place, you push grime into the joint areas. That reduces sealant adhesion and creates a road map for future streaking.

Final QC Check Before You Accept a Delivery

If you're responsible for signing off on plastic sheets, this is the receiving check I use. It takes about five minutes per pallet, and it's saved us months of headaches.

  1. Let the material acclimate. If the sheets arrive cold from a truck, don't start measuring immediately. Thermoplastics move with temperature. Give them at least an hour to stabilize.
  2. Measure thickness at multiple points. Corners and center, not just the end that's easy to reach.
  3. Inspect the surface at a glancing angle. Look for waviness, scratches, and die marks under indirect light.
  4. Check the protective film. It should be adhered evenly and have a batch label that matches the delivery paperwork. If the film looks yellowed or brittle, that's a red flag.
  5. Verify the accessories. If you're working on a polycarbonate roof and the plan calls for 3M silicone tape and 3M PE foam tape, confirm the tapes are fresh. Old PE foam loses adhesion, and old silicone tape can have a crumbly edge from storage.

One last thing: when a supplier says 'it's within industry standard,' ask what standard they mean and ask them to write the measurement in the packing slip. In our case, adding written thickness requirements to every contract reduced our incoming rejection rate by 60% within two quarters. It's not about being difficult. It's about giving both sides a clear pass/fail line before the production line stops.
